The first step in securing the right talent is to define your actual need. Are you looking for a permanent addition to your team, temporary expertise for a specific project, or strategic oversight for a business transformation? Each scenario calls for a different approach to acquiring talent.
Traditionally, filling a skills gap meant embarking on a full-time recruitment process. While hiring a permanent IT specialist is the right choice for core, long-term functions, it's not always the most efficient solution. The search can be lengthy, and the permanent headcount may not be necessary once a specific project is completed.

IT staff augmentation is a flexible outsourcing strategy that allows you to scale your team up or down based on evolving project requirements. Instead of handing off an entire project, you hire IT professionals to work as an extension of your existing in-house team. This model gives you complete control over your projects while filling critical skill gaps with precision.
Effective IT staff augmentation ensures that the specialists you bring on board integrate seamlessly with your processes and culture. It’s a highly effective way to accelerate development, meet aggressive deadlines, and access top-tier talent without the complexities of the traditional hiring cycle.
Sometimes, the need isn't for an extra pair of hands but for strategic guidance. This is when you should look to hire an IT consultant. An experienced consultant provides an external, expert perspective to help you solve complex business challenges, from digital transformation and system architecture to cybersecurity strategy and process optimization. Unlike a contractor who fills a specific role, a consultant is engaged to deliver a specific outcome or solution. Engaging with IT consulting services can provide the high-level roadmap your internal team needs to execute effectively.
